Never been in a limo, not sure what to tip them. I hate undertipping people.
How far are they taking you? How much is the ride costing? Were they a good driver? (I have been with some bad limo drivers). My dad uses CLS transport all the time to the airport (110 miles). He usually tips about $60-80.
What about Town Car transfers to the airport? About 25 miles. I only give like $20 each way. The ride is about $125 round trip.

It's in the fine print that they "dont do" rides under an hour, therefore your charged the minimum rate. The driver doesn't see a penny of that hour rate. So you should probably tip. Next time tell him to take the scenic route so it takes longer
